SAP ABAP Class IF_EX_BADI_SD_DPBP (BAdI Interface IF_EX_BADI_SD_DPBP)
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  CL_EX_BADI_SD_DPBP BAdI Class CL_EX_BADI_SD_DPBP 20030416
2 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_IM_BADI_SD_DPBP Imp. Class for BAdI Imp. IM_BADI_SD_DPBP 20030414
3 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_IM_GM_SD_DPBP Imp. class for BAdI imp. IM_GM_SD_DPBP 20030424
4 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_PRS_BADI_SD_DPBP Imp. class for BAdI imp. PRS_BADI_SD_DPBP 20090921
5 Interface implementation (CLASS c. INTERFACES i_ref)  CL_IM_RRICB_BADI_SD_DPBP Impl. Class for BAdI Impl. RRICB_BADI_SD_DPBP 20100910
Properties
Class IF_EX_BADI_SD_DPBP  
Short Description BAdI Interface IF_EX_BADI_SD_DPBP    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 1   
Package      
Created 20030403   SAP 
Last change 00000000   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class IF_EX_BADI_SD_DPBP has no forward declaration.
Interfaces
Class IF_EX_BADI_SD_DPBP has no interface implemented.
Friends
Class IF_EX_BADI_SD_DPBP has no friend class.
Attributes
Class IF_EX_BADI_SD_DPBP has no attribute.
Methods
# Method Level Visibility Method type Description Created on
1 EXIT_SD_SAPLV46H_001 Instance method Public Method Customer Function When Creating Item 20030403
2 EXIT_SD_SAPLV46H_002 Instance method Public Method Customer Function for Partner Changes 20030403
3 EXIT_SD_SAPLV46H_003 Instance method Public Method Customer Function when Creating/Changing Header 20030403
4 FCODE_PFPL_40 Instance method Public Method Fill Table TFPLTS in MV45AF0F_FCODE_PFPL_40 20030403
5 FCODE_PKO4 Instance method Public Method Fill Table TFPLTS in MV45AF0F_FCODE_PK04 20030403
6 FCODE_PKON Instance method Public Method Fill Table TFPLTS in MV45AF0F_FCODE_PKON 20030403
7 FILL_TFPLTS_1 Instance method Public Method Fill Table TFPLTS in MV45AF0F_FPLAN_AKTUALISIEREN_C 20030403
8 FILL_TFPLTS_2 Instance method Public Method Fill Table TFPLTS in MV45AF0F_FPLAN_STATUS_AKTUALISI 20030403
9 FILL_TFPLTS_3 Instance method Public Method Fill Table TFPLTS in MV45AF0P_PREISFINDUNG_GESAMT 20030403
10 FUELLEN_VBAPKOM Instance method Public Method Fill VBAPKOM in FV45PFAP_VBAP_FUELLEN_VBAPKOM 20030403
11 MODIFY_VBAKKOM Instance method Public Method Modify VBAKKOM in LV46HF0H 20030403
12 TRANSFER_DATA_TO_SUBSCREEN Instance method Public Method Data Transfer: Order Data to Subscreen 20030403
13 VKGRU_DETERMINE Instance method Public Method Classification of Items 20030403
Events
Class IF_EX_BADI_SD_DPBP has no event.
Types
Class IF_EX_BADI_SD_DPBP has no local type.
Method Signatures

Method EXIT_SD_SAPLV46H_001 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ing C_VBAPKOM Value transfer Type reference (TYPE) VBAPKOM Kommunikationsfelder zur Pflege einer Vertriebsbelegposition 20030403
2 Importing I_SDSM_DLI Value transfer Type reference (TYPE) SDSM_DLI Aufbereitete dynamische Posten 20030403
3 Importing I_VBAKKOM Value transfer Type reference (TYPE) VBAKKOM Kommunikationsfelder zur Pflege des Vertriebsbelegkopfes 20030403

Method EXIT_SD_SAPLV46H_001 on class IF_EX_BADI_SD_DPBP has no exception.

Method EXIT_SD_SAPLV46H_002 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ing E_NEW_PRICING Call by reference Type reference (TYPE) KOMV-KSTEU Kondition Steuerung 20030403
2 Importing I_SDSM_DLI Value transfer Type reference (TYPE) SDSM_DLI Aufbereitete dynamische Posten 20030403
3 Importing I_VBAKKOM Value transfer Type reference (TYPE) VBAKKOM Kommunikationsfelder zur Pflege des Vertriebsbelegkopfes 20030403
4 Importing I_VBAPKOM Value transfer Type reference (TYPE) VBAPKOM Kommunikationsfelder zur Pflege einer Vertriebsbelegposition 20030403
5 Changing XVBPAKOM Call by reference Type reference (TYPE) SD_VBPAKOM_TTYP Kommunikationsfelder zur Pflege der Vertr.belegkopfpartner 20030403

Method EXIT_SD_SAPLV46H_002 on class IF_EX_BADI_SD_DPBP has no exception.

Method EXIT_SD_SAPLV46H_003 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ing I_HEADER_CREATE Call by reference Type reference (TYPE) CHAR1 Einstelliges Kennzeichen 20030403
2 Importing I_SDSM_HEADER Call by reference Type reference (TYPE) SDSM_HEADER Kopfinformationen für Vertriebsbeleg aus dynamischen Posten 20030403
3 Changing I_VBAKKOM Call by reference Type reference (TYPE) VBAKKOM Kommunikationsfelder zur Pflege des Vertriebsbelegkopfes 20030403

Method EXIT_SD_SAPLV46H_003 on class IF_EX_BADI_SD_DPBP has no exception.

Method FCODE_PFPL_40 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ing TFPLTS Call by reference Type reference (TYPE) BADI_SD_DPBP_FPLTS Tabellentyp zu FPLTS für BADI_SD_DPBP 20030403
2 Changing XVBFA Call by reference Type reference (TYPE) VBFAVB Bezugsstruktur fuer XVBFA/YVBFA 20030403
3 Importing XVBKD Call by reference Type reference (TYPE) VBKD Verkaufsbeleg: Kaufmännische Daten 20030403

Method FCODE_PFPL_40 on class IF_EX_BADI_SD_DPBP has no exception.

Method FCODE_PKO4 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ing TFPLTS Call by reference Type reference (TYPE) BADI_SD_DPBP_FPLTS Tabellentyp zu FPLTS für BADI_SD_DPBP 20030403
2 Changing XVBFA Call by reference Type reference (TYPE) VBFAVB Bezugsstruktur fuer XVBFA/YVBFA 20030403
3 Importing XVBKD Call by reference Type reference (TYPE) VBKDVB Bezugsstruktur fuer XVBKD/YVBKD 20030403

Method FCODE_PKO4 on class IF_EX_BADI_SD_DPBP has no exception.

Method FCODE_PKON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ing TFPLTS Call by reference Type reference (TYPE) BADI_SD_DPBP_FPLTS Tabellentyp zu FPLTS für BADI_SD_DPBP 20030403
2 Changing XVBFA Call by reference Type reference (TYPE) VBFAVB Bezugsstruktur fuer XVBFA/YVBFA 20030403
3 Importing XVBKD Call by reference Type reference (TYPE) VBKDVB Bezugsstruktur fuer XVBKD/YVBKD 20030403

Method FCODE_PKON on class IF_EX_BADI_SD_DPBP has no exception.

Method FILL_TFPLTS_1 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ing TFPLTS Call by reference Type reference (TYPE) BADI_SD_DPBP_FPLTS Tabellentyp zu FPLTS für BADI_SD_DPBP 20030403
2 Changing XVBFA Call by reference Type reference (TYPE) VBFAVB Bezugsstruktur fuer XVBFA/YVBFA 20030403
3 Importing XVBKD Call by reference Type reference (TYPE) VBKD Verkaufsbeleg: Kaufmännische Daten 20030403

Method FILL_TFPLTS_1 on class IF_EX_BADI_SD_DPBP has no exception.

Method FILL_TFPLTS_2 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ing TFPLTS Call by reference Type reference (TYPE) BADI_SD_DPBP_FPLTS Tabellentyp zu FPLTS für BADI_SD_DPBP 20030403
2 Changing XVBFA Call by reference Type reference (TYPE) VBFAVB Bezugsstruktur fuer XVBFA/YVBFA 20030403
3 Importing XVBKD Call by reference Type reference (TYPE) VBKD Verkaufsbeleg: Kaufmännische Daten 20030403

Method FILL_TFPLTS_2 on class IF_EX_BADI_SD_DPBP has no exception.

Method FILL_TFPLTS_3 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ing TFPLTS Call by reference Type reference (TYPE) BADI_SD_DPBP_FPLTS Tabellentyp zu FPLTS für BADI_SD_DPBP 20030403
2 Changing XVBFA Call by reference Type reference (TYPE) VBFAVB Bezugsstruktur fuer XVBFA/YVBFA 20030403
3 Importing XVBKD Call by reference Type reference (TYPE) VBKD Verkaufsbeleg: Kaufmännische Daten 20030403

Method FILL_TFPLTS_3 on class IF_EX_BADI_SD_DPBP has no exception.

Method FUELLEN_VBAPKOM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ing FVBKD Call by reference Type reference (TYPE) VBKD Verkaufsbeleg: Kaufmännische Daten 20030403
2 Changing US_VBAPKOM Call by reference Type reference (TYPE) VBAPKOM Kommunikationsfelder zur Pflege einer Vertriebsbelegposition 20030403
3 Changing US_VBAPKOMX Call by reference Type reference (TYPE) VBAPKOMX Ankreuzleiste zur Pflege einer Vertriebsbelegposition 20030403

Method FUELLEN_VBAPKOM on class IF_EX_BADI_SD_DPBP has no exception.

Method MODIFY_VBAKKOM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ing I_SDSM_HEADER Call by reference Type reference (TYPE) SDSM_HEADER Kopfinformationen für Vertriebsbeleg aus dynamischen Posten 20030403
2 Changing L_UPDATE_SD_HEADER Call by reference Type reference (TYPE) BOOLE_D Datenelement zur Domäne BOOLE: TRUE (='X') und FALSE (=' ') 20030403
3 Changing VBAKKOM Call by reference Type reference (TYPE) VBAKKOM Kommunikationsfelder zur Pflege des Vertriebsbelegkopfes 20030403

Method MODIFY_VBAKKOM on class IF_EX_BADI_SD_DPBP has no exception.

Method TRANSFER_DATA_TO_SUBSCREEN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Changing F_DYNNR Call by reference Type reference (TYPE) SY-DYNNR ABAP-Programm, Nummer des aktuellen Dynpros 20030403
2 Changing F_REPID Call by reference Type reference (TYPE) SY-REPID 20030403
3 Changing F_VBKD Call by reference Type reference (TYPE) VBKD Verkaufsbeleg: Kaufmännische Daten 20030403

Method TRANSFER_DATA_TO_SUBSCREEN on class IF_EX_BADI_SD_DPBP has no exception.

Method VKGRU_DETERMINE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Importing FVBAP Call by reference Type reference (TYPE) VBAP Verkaufsbeleg: Positionsdaten 20030403
2 Changing FVBAP_VKGRU Call by reference Type reference (TYPE) VBAP-VKGRU Reparaturabwicklung: Klassifizierung von Positionen 20030403
3 Changing IVBAP Call by reference Type reference (TYPE) DPBP_INVBAP Tabelle zur Struktur DPBP_VBAP 20030403
4 Importing SVBAP_TABIX Call by reference Type reference (TYPE) SY-TABIX Interne Tabellen, aktueller Zeilenindex 20030403
5 Importing VBAP_VKGRU_DYN Call by reference Type reference (TYPE) VBAP-VKGRU Reparaturabwicklung: Klassifizierung von Positionen 20030403
6 Changing XVBAP Call by reference Type reference (TYPE) VA_VBAPVB_T Tabelle zur Struktur VBAPVB 20030403

Method VKGRU_DETERMINE on class IF_EX_BADI_SD_DPBP has no exception.
History
Last changed by/on SAP  00000000 
SAP Release Created in